Which school has higher graduate earnings, New Professions Technical Institute or Bellevue College?
Bellevue College gra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$56,310 vs $25,962.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, New Professions Technical Institute or Bellevue College?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), Bellevue College is the more affordable option at $11,430 per year versus $50,756.
